WebFeb 5, 2024 · A high-frequency hearing loss is typically a sensorineural hearing loss. This means that it is normally caused by damage to the hair cells in a portion of the inner ear, called the cochlea. It is these hair cells that receive sounds and convert them into signals that the brain then can interpret and assign meaning.
